首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

来自Docker的Apache Marmotta导入器

Apache Marmotta是一个开源的语义存储和数据管理平台,它基于RDF(资源描述框架)技术,用于存储、查询和管理大规模的语义数据。它提供了一个可扩展的架构,可以将各种数据源中的数据导入到Marmotta中,并通过SPARQL查询语言进行检索和查询。

Apache Marmotta导入器是一个用于将数据导入到Marmotta中的工具。它可以从各种数据源(如关系型数据库、文件系统、Web服务等)中提取数据,并将其转换为RDF格式,然后将数据导入到Marmotta中进行存储和管理。

Apache Marmotta导入器的优势包括:

  1. 灵活性:它支持从多种数据源中导入数据,可以根据实际需求选择合适的数据源进行导入。
  2. 可扩展性:Marmotta的架构设计允许在导入过程中进行水平扩展,以处理大规模的数据导入任务。
  3. 数据转换:导入器可以将不同格式的数据转换为RDF格式,使得数据可以在Marmotta中进行统一的存储和查询。
  4. SPARQL查询:Marmotta提供了强大的SPARQL查询语言,可以对导入的数据进行灵活的检索和查询。

Apache Marmotta导入器的应用场景包括:

  1. 语义数据管理:通过将各种数据源中的数据导入到Marmotta中,可以实现对大规模语义数据的统一管理和查询。
  2. 知识图谱构建:将不同领域的知识数据导入到Marmotta中,可以构建起一个丰富的知识图谱,用于知识发现和智能推荐等应用。
  3. 数据集成:通过将不同数据源中的数据导入到Marmotta中,可以实现数据的集成和共享,提高数据的利用价值。

腾讯云相关产品中,可以使用TencentDB for MySQL作为关系型数据库的数据源,通过编写自定义的数据导入脚本,将数据导入到Marmotta中。同时,可以使用Tencent Cloud Object Storage(COS)作为文件系统的数据源,将文件中的数据导入到Marmotta中。具体的产品介绍和使用方法可以参考以下链接:

  1. TencentDB for MySQL:腾讯云提供的高性能、可扩展的云数据库服务,可作为Apache Marmotta导入器的数据源之一。
  2. Tencent Cloud Object Storage (COS):腾讯云提供的安全、稳定、低成本的对象存储服务,可用于将文件中的数据导入到Marmotta中。

请注意,以上仅为示例,实际使用时应根据具体需求选择适合的腾讯云产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Solr 如何自动导入来自 MySQL 数据

导入数据时注意事项 在笔记 2 中,可能在执行导入时会报错,那是因为还需要将 mysql-connector-java-xxx.jar 放入 solr-xxx/server/lib 文件夹下; 自动增量更新...在 ``solr-xxx/server/solr-webapp/webapp/WEB-INF/web.xml` 中配置监听; org.apache.solr.handler.dataimport.scheduler.ApplicationListener...conf; 从 solr-data-importscheduler.jar 中提取出 dataimport.properties 放入上一步创建 conf 文件夹中,并根据自己需要进行修改;比如我配置如下...in your solr.home/conf (NOT solr.home/core/conf) # For more info and context see here: # http://wiki.apache.org...command=full-import&clean=true&commit=true # 重做索引时间间隔开始时间 reBuildIndexBeginTime=1:30:00 总结 到此,我们就可以实现数据库自动增量导入

2K30

Docker中快速测试Apache Pinot批数据导入与查询

如果你还不了解Pinot,那么可以先阅读这篇文章《Apache Pinot基本介绍》,本文介绍如何以Docker方式运行Pinot,在Docker中运行Pinot对于了解Docker新手来说是最简单不过了...容器中运行所有组件 docker run \ -p 9000:9000 \ apachepinot/pinot:latest QuickStart \ -type batch 随后在浏览输入...文件中,执行如下命令启动: docker-compose --project-name pinot-demo up 查看容器运行状态 docker ps 同样在浏览输入:http://localhost...:9000,即可看到如下界面: 导入批量数据 在上述步骤中,我们已经在Dokcer中拉起Pinot运行环境,接下来便可导入数据进行查询。...导入完数据之后即可在前端界面进行查询: 本文为从大数据到人工智能博主「xiaozhch5」原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接及本声明。

90420
  • Docker镜像导入导出

    文章目录[隐藏] 镜像导入导出 容器导入导出 镜像导入导出 # 导入 命令 docker load [options] # 示例 docker load -i nginx.tar #或 docker...会成功导入镜像及相关元数据,包括tag信息 # 导出 # 命令 docker save [options] images [images...] # 示例 docker save -o nginx.tar...(name:tag) 容器导入导出 # 导入 命令 docker import [options] file|URL|- [REPOSITORY[:TAG]] 示例 docker import nginx-test.tar...nginx:imp 或 cat nginx-test.tar | docker import - nginx:imp 导入后相当于容器快照作为新镜像 # 导出 命令 docker export [options...是源容器名(name) 导出是容器当前运行快照 建议 可以依据具体使用场景来选择命令 若是只想备份images,使用save、load即可 若是在启动容器后,容器内容有变化,需要备份,则使用export

    1.2K10

    Docker镜像导入导出

    其实这样场景是很普遍,比如开发和测试同学都在异地开发模式中,开发同学更新完代码后,进行发布并且使用Docker进行打包成镜像,那么可以把镜像文件直接发送给测试同学,测试同学导入镜像后,运行镜像就可以直接进行测试...那么在本案例中,我主要包一个centos镜像,里面也是安装了vim编辑,然后再在另外一个docker导入和执行。...在本地docker中打包一个镜像,然后导出,在容器里面安装了vim编辑,详细过程如下: #获取镜像 $ docker pull centos:7.8.2003 7.8.2003: Pulling.../]# yum install vim -y #安装vim编辑成功,退出容器 [root@a1abbe762fa2 /]# exit exit #导出容器到/var目录下 $docker image...save centos:7.8.2003 -o >/Users/***/Desktop/centos.taz 导入镜像 下面具体演示把本地镜像文件上传到阿里云服务,然后导入后进行运行

    1.1K20

    Apache Spark:来自Facebook60 TB +生产用例

    这项job好处是,其中许多改进适用于Spark其他大型工作负载,我们能够将所有工作贡献回开源Apache Spark项目 - 有关其他详细信息,请参阅JIRA。...增加Netty服务线程(spark.shuffle.io.serverThreads)和backlog(spark.shuffle.io.backLog)数量解决了这个问题。...修复Spark执行OOM (SPARK-13958):首先为每个主机打包四个以上reducer任务是一项挑战。...在这一点上,我们将努力转向与性能相关项目,以充分利用Spark。我们使用Spark指标和几个分析来查找一些性能瓶颈。...结论和未来工作 Facebook使用高性能和可扩展分析来协助产品开发。Apache Spark提供了将各种分析用例统一到单个API和高效计算引擎中独特功能。

    1.3K20

    Docker 中 MySQL 数据导入导出

    服务在使用了 Docker 后,对于备份和恢复数据库事情做下记录: 由于 docker 不是实体,所以要把mysql数据库导出到物理机上,命令如下: 1:查看下 mysql 运行名称 #docker... 2:备份docker数据库 由第一步结果可知,我们 mysql 运行在一个叫 mysql_server docker 容器中。而我们要备份数据库就在里面,叫做 test_db。...mysql 用户名密码均为root,我们将文件备份到/opt/sql_bak文件夹下。.../test_db.sql【导出表格路径】 3:导入docker数据库 方法1: 先将文件导入到容器 #docker cp **.sql 【容器名】:/root/ 进入容器 #docker exec -ti...【容器名/ID】sh 将文件导入数据库 # mysql -uroot -p 【数据库名】 < ***.sql 方法2: docker exec -i mysql_server【docker容器名称/

    4.3K30

    深入理解Docker导入导出

    深入理解Docker导入导出 在 docker 概念中, 有两套导入导出概念. 分别是export 和 import还有save 和 load 百度搜索!...理解和使用起来可能会有些偏差, 本文将以最简单明了方式介绍 docker两套导入导出功能 export&import save&load 操作对象 容器 镜像 导出对象 tar 文件 tar...例如: 你需要把 A 机器上 甲 容器迁移到 B 机器, 且 甲 容器中有重要数据需要随之一起迁移, 就可以使用 export 和 import 参数来导入和导出 例如: 你服务不能 pull..., 两者都是导出为一个 tar 包 导入对象 在导入上, import 和 load 通过 tar 包导入都是一个镜像 导入镜像层数 最大区别就在这里, 通过export 和 import导出容器形成镜像时...层镜像, X 层是原镜像 甲方乙方 所有镜像层数, 1是容器 甲 多那一层可写层镜像 总结 总结来说我也希望大家使用 docker 能遵循 docker 设计初衷, 运行一个无状态容器.

    79910

    docker学习13-docker容器文件导入和导出

    前言 搭建docker环境,经常需要与docker容器内部文件交互,把外部文件(或宿主机)传到容器内部。...或者把容器内部文件导出来 rz和sz 先进docker容器内部,以下操作是在容器内部操作 rz 把电脑上文件导入到容器内部 sz 把容器内部文件导出到电脑本地 使用rz和sz命令,需安装lrzsz...把容器内部文件导出到电脑本地用sz命令加上文件名称 sz 文件名 ?...docker cp 复制命令 如果不进容器,在宿主机上操作也可以用docker命令实现宿主机和容器内部文件交互,以下是在宿主机操作 把宿主机上文件复制到docker容器内部 docker cp /path.../filename 容器id或名称:/path/filename 也可以把docker容器内部文件复制到本地 docker cp 容器id或名称:/path/filename /path/filename

    2.4K10

    docker镜像导出与导入「建议收藏」

    内网干活忧桑大概就是偷点懒,使用docker镜像,dockerfile中使用镜像内网中却没法down下来,so….找个外网机,先把需要镜像下载下来,再将下载好镜像载入到内网机。...通过查资料,docker镜像导入导出命令有save,load,export,import;其中save保存是镜像,load加载是镜像包(不能对镜像重命名);export保存是容器,import载入是容器包...同时,export导出文件再import回去时候,无法保留镜像所有历史(即每一层layer信息),不能进行回滚操作;而save是依据镜像来,所以导入时可以完整保留每一层layer信息。...因此,我自己使用是save及load命令: 镜像打包命令: docker save > uu.tar ubuntu:latest 或 docker save ubuntu:latest...> uu.tar 为了验证加载新镜像包是成功,在已有镜像情况下先将其移除: 使用载入镜像包命令: #在镜像包所在文件夹下操作 docker load -

    2.4K30

    docker环境导入私有仓库问题

    最近我遇到了一个在 docker 环境导入私有仓库问题:一个 Golang 项目,使用 gitlab ci 来发布,通过 gitlab runner 调用 docker-compose 来打包,但是在构建时失败了...docker-build 然后是 Makefile 文件,其相关代码片段内容如下: .PHONY: docker-build docker-build: @docker-compose build...,但是在 docker 容器里获取不到用户名密码,所以就报错了。...(其中牵扯到一个 docker 构建参数概念): 首先因为此类信息比较敏感,所以应该避免硬编码,我们选择在 gitlab 里创建它: Secret variables: settings > Pipelines...第三次尝试 如果不想把敏感信息传来传去,那么还有没有安全解决方案呢?答案是肯定

    1.6K30

    Apache POI与easyExcel:Excel文件导入导出技术深度分析

    一、Apache POI:全面但重量级解决方案 Apache POI是一个历史悠久且功能全面的开源项目,用于处理Microsoft Office格式文件,包括Excel。...在导入Excel文件时,Apache POI会将整个文件加载到内存中,然后提供API来访问和操作文件中各个元素,如单元格、行、列等。...1.1 POI实现读取excel 下面是一演示如何使用 Apache POI 导入(读取)和导出(写入)Excel 文件(.xlsx 格式) org.apache.poi...它针对大型Excel文件处理进行了优化,采用了流式处理方式,允许开发者逐行读写数据,从而大大降低了内存消耗。在导入Excel文件时,easyExcel使用了基于事件驱动模型。...实现一个监听来处理读取到数据行,并在这个监听中将数据分批写入数据库。

    1.3K20

    docker 镜像与容器导入导出操作实践

    二、思路 我一开始想是把镜像文件直接拷贝到测试服务对应目录,不过在查找相关资料发现docker本身就提供了导入和导出功能,因此到这个过程到简单了,docker导出和导入功能中也分了镜像与容器概念...2.1 容器 导出容器命令: docker export furious_bell > /home/myubuntu-export-1204.tar 导入容器命令: docker import -...加载镜像命令: docker import - /home/myubuntu-export-1204.tar 三、实际过程 我操作过程是使用镜像来导出导入,因为这个镜像是用于linux下检测,而我电脑是...docker导入镜像命令 docker load < /home/tangqingsong/node-exporter.tar 导入镜像过程中输出信息 ad68498f8d86: Loading layer...查看docker镜像列表 docker images 从镜像列表中可以看到我刚才导入文件已经存在了镜像列表中 REPOSITORY TAG

    1.7K10

    docker学习系列17 镜像和容器导入导出

    先说总结: docker save保存是镜像(image),docker export保存是容器(container); docker load用来载入镜像包,docker import用来载入容器...,但两者都会恢复为镜像; docker load不能对载入镜像重命名,而docker import可以为镜像指定新名称。...比如我本机上有一个 finleyma/express镜像,容器ID为4a655b443069 使用如下命令分别导出镜像和容器 docker save -o express-save.tar finleyma...image.png save.tar 其实就是分层文件系统。Docker镜像就是由这样一层曾文件叠加起来。...image.png json文件内容如下:里面记录着这一层容器文件元信息,通过parent,还能知道依赖上一层文件系统是什么。

    84810

    kubernetes集群搭建(9):docker 镜像导入与导出

    由于K8s搭建时官方提供镜像不FQ是访问不了,所以搭建过程中很多时间都耗费在去找镜像去了 下面是我搭建k8s集群用到镜像  没有采用之前我用二进制文件搭建(dns没成功),这里采用Kubeadm...我导出镜像下载地址: https://pan.baidu.com/s/1LIAno-aC1cuJLDxFadTrTQ docker 镜像导出 docker save $(docker images |...grep -v REPOSITORY | awk 'BEGIN{OFS=":";ORS=" "}{print $1,$2}') -o k8s-images.tar docker 镜像导入 docker...load -i k8s-images.tar ingree创建可以参考官方说明(但部分文件已不存在,请通过网盘下载):https://kubernetes.github.io/ingress-nginx.../deploy/ 另外将创建ingress  和 svc 这几个容易出错地方yaml配置也贴一个  同样可以通过 上面的网盘地址下载 with-rbac.yaml 用于创建ingress-controller

    2.6K10
    领券